Orders table in Cartstack now uses soft deletes. `deleted_at` column added, all reads go through the scoped repository — do not query the table directly. Backfill finished last Tuesday; three legacy cron jobs still hard-delete and need patching (tickets filed). Purge job runs nightly, removes rows soft-deleted over 90 days. Watch for the reporting service, which ignores the scope and will show ghost orders until its next release. Migration details and remaining TODOs are on the internal page below.

wiki page, tadug-yagap: https://jira.qorvelsys.internal/pages/browse/display/projects/5e6c

MINUTES — Management Meeting, Expansion Review

Present: Dray, Olmo, Ferrant. Agenda: entry into the Kestrel Coast region. Site survey complete; two candidate locations shortlisted. Capex estimate within envelope. Regulatory filings drafted. Hiring plan: 14 roles, phased. Risks: logistics lead times, local competitor Marwick Goods. Decision deferred to board vote next month. The confidential planning summary for the board appears below.

management briefing: Headcount on the Belix team goes from 60 to 93 by the end of November. Gross margin on Belix came in at 23 percent against a plan of 47 percent.

# Pagination config — Lanternfish Public API
#
# Welcome aboard. All list endpoints are cursor-paginated; offset params
# were removed in v3. PAGE_SIZE_DEFAULT=25 and PAGE_SIZE_MAX=100 are hard
# caps enforced at the gateway, not per-route. Cursors are opaque — never
# parse them client-side or in tests. Raising PAGE_SIZE_MAX needs a perf
# review first. Cursors are signed before leaving the service, and the
# signing secret is set on the line directly below.

vault entry, yagef-bahop: COURIER_KEY29=5cc62eb51255862256337c33c5be9

### Inventory Reconciliation Job API

Plugin authors integrating with the StockTally reconciliation job should note that the job runs hourly and compares warehouse counts against ledger entries, emitting a delta report per location. Plugins may subscribe to the delta stream or trigger an ad-hoc reconciliation, subject to a rate limit of ten triggers per hour. All requests to the internal reconciliation endpoint must be authenticated. For sandbox testing, use the internal service key shown below.

API key for yagag-fawif: zpat4_Gful